439323539159680 is an even composite number. It is composed of eight dist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and and twenty-four divisors.

Prime factorization of 439323539159680:

27 × 5 × 7 × 17 × 19 × 89 × 1093 × 3121

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 5 × 7 × 17 × 19 × 89 × 1093 × 3121)
